Subject: Re: 回复: [PATCH] drm/ttm: Put BO in its memory manager's lru list
Date: Tue, 9 Nov 2021 13:35:02 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<76d78ff7-efe4-4796-ec18-a668757f2e04@amd.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<DM4PR12MB51653AB0F1A0B89A41782B1087929@DM4PR12MB5165.namprd12.prod.outlook.com>

Mhm, I'm not sure what the rational behind that is.

Not moving the BO would make things less efficient, but should never 
cause a crash.

Maybe we should add a CC: stable tag and push it to -fixes instead?

Christian.

Am 09.11.21 um 13:28 schrieb Pan, Xinhui:
> [AMD Official Use Only]
>
> I hit vulkan cts test hang with navi23.
>
> dmesg says gmc page fault with address 0x0, 0x1000, 0x2000....
> And some debug log also says amdgu copy one BO from system Domain to system Domain which is really weird.
> ________________________________________
> 发件人: Koenig, Christian <Christian.Koenig@amd.com>
> 发送时间: 2021年11月9日 20:20
> 收件人: Pan, Xinhui; amd-gfx@lists.freedesktop.org
> 抄送: dri-devel@lists.freedesktop.org
> 主题: Re: [PATCH] drm/ttm: Put BO in its memory manager's lru list
>
> Am 09.11.21 um 12:19 schrieb xinhui pan:
>> After we move BO to a new memory region, we should put it to
>> the new memory manager's lru list regardless we unlock the resv or not.
>>
>> Signed-off-by: xinhui pan <xinhui.pan@amd.com>
> Interesting find, did you trigger that somehow or did you just stumbled
> over it by reading the code?
>
> Patch is Reviewed-by: Christian König <christian.koenig@amd.com>, I will
> pick that up for drm-misc-next.
>
> Thanks,
> Christian.
>
>> ---
>>    dr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o.c | 2 ++
>>    1 file changed, 2 insertions(+)
>>
>>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o.c b/dr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o.c
>> index f1367107925b..e307004f0b28 100644
>>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o.c
>>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/ttm/ttm_bo.c
>> @@ -701,6 +701,8 @@ int ttm_mem_evict_first(struct ttm_device *bdev,
>>        ret = ttm_bo_evict(bo, ctx);
>>        if (locked)
>>                ttm_bo_unreserve(bo);
>> +     else
>> +             ttm_bo_move_to_lru_tail_unlocked(bo);
>>
>>        ttm_bo_put(bo);
>>        return ret;
